    Meteosat Second Generation

    The ESA Meteosat Second Generation (MSG) programme, started in 1994, is composed of four satellites.

    3rd ERS Symposium

    The ESA Directorate for Observation of the Earth and its Environment held the 3rd ERS Symposium, in 1997, where many of the results from the ERS-1 and ERS-2 missions were presented and discussed by the scientific community.
